Costa Rica Tarrazu La Pastora

Coopetarrazu, the coop, was established in 1960 by 228 small coffee producers in San Marcos de Tarrazu. This area was dominated by large producers who overshadowed the small farmers making it hard to have equal profits and a voice. Through years of work the coop was able to become an important contributor in getting 5,000 members technical assistance, low-cost loans, affordable fertilizers and employ 10,000 people. Today the Coopetarrazu controls the entire coffee production process from harvest to exporting which allows for consistently high quality beans year after year. Roasted to City+, medium roast, brings out the Tarrazu above average body and sweetness with balanced acidity. Brew a cup, using your favorite method and you’ll pick up on the notes of orange, milk chocolate and brown sugar.
